Los Angeles, CA. November 2, 2016 – The Boy Who Found Gold, a new feature-length documentary film by Christopher Summa about Roman Catholic priest and artist William Hart McNichols, will premiere at the inaugural Pembroke Taparelli Arts and Film Festival in Los Angeles on November 4, 2016. Heralded by Time Magazine as "among the most famous creators of Christian iconic images in the world,” Father McNichols’ message as a priest, artist and man speaks to the most powerful element of the human spirit: mercy. Although produced independently, the film was made with the written permission of Archbishop Emeritus Michael Sheehan and Archbishop of Santa Fe John Wester.
